Skype ringtones ring out eBay stamp

IT Industry - Strategy

For internet telephony provider Skype, it was only a matter of time before the influence of its new owner, giant online retailer eBay, started to shine through. The announcement that Skype is about to enter the ringtones market smacks of ebay monetising the lucrative cross-selling opportunities presented by Skype's enormous database of nealy 100 million users of its free and paid telephony services.

Skype has signed licensing deals with three major music companies including EMI, Warner/Chappell and Sony/ATV, which will allow Skype users worldwide to download ringtones and eventually full songs of some of the most popular artists in the world. So in future, forget about that horrible 1950s sounding ring when you get a Skype call - listen to Madonna or Green Day instead.
